Aug 2020 · Danny Milner
The Vitus E-Escarpe electric mountain bike doesn't get a hidden battery or carbon frame, but it delivers an addictive ride at an impressive price.
Function over form makes for a rewarding, engaging ride. Top end components at a great price.
Smaller battery and older motor don’t quite match the competition. Standover could be better. Cable routing could be cleaner.

May 2020 · Mick Kirkman
The E-Escarpe has a kit list to die for, but it’s not as balanced as Vitus’s longer-travel E-Sommet
Feels fast, light and lively almost everywhere
Parts choice and value is exceptional throughout the E-Escarpe range
Not quite as gung-ho as YT’s Decoy on the most DH-focused trails
Rider weight isn’t quite as perfectly poised and balanced as on some bikes also on test
